I am interested in picking up a Galil rifle (.223 preferably) but don't know who the best non IMI manufacturer is. I know the 'Golani Sporter' exists, but does anyone have firsthand experience with this? I was also looking at the South African Vektor R4, although they seem to be harder to find than an original IMI. I am considering going for the real deal version but would need to do all the tax-stamp paperwork before anything could happen on that front. Just wondering if anyone knew of something comparable but more reasonable on the price, or that was converted to be semi only.
 
A real Galil is the Cadillac of AKs. Being an improvement of the Finnish Valmet (who supplied the first Galil receivers. Back in the 1980s , mine would shoot sub MOA groups. But the real deal was a heavy gun...
